We head to Port Macquarie and Wellington on Monday after both NSW meetings were abandoned on Sunday. The rail is out 5m at Port Macquarie and combined with the track shape may benefit runners on the speed.
Port Macquarie Race 1
Just Ziggy
Going well this prep without a win. Has placed 3/4. Last starr was solid hitting the line well and backing it up with strong figures. Expect to be prominent from the soft draw here and Kirk Matheson retains the ride. Rates on top should be hard to beat.
1.5u Just Ziggy $3.7
Port Macquarie Race 2
Wine Oclock
Won last start when we backed him at $11, Rated well with the distance and gear changes. That effort was backed up by strong figures and was good enough to see him feature again here. Makes his own luck up on the speed. Following up with another small stake on him here.
0.5u Wine Oclock $15
Port Macquarie Race 5
Bladnoch
Last start winner who seemed to appreciated getting off the heavy tracks. Rates better on top of the ground. Maps nicely here expect him to be find a nice spot on the speed. Has been very hit or miss this prep but the drier tracks may be the key to him. Will get every chance here.
1u Bladnoch $5
